Imran Khan likely to be shifted from Adiala Jail: sources

RAWALPINDI: Incarcerated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) founder Imran Khan is expected to be transferred from Adiala Jail following the verdict in the Toshakhana-II case, sources told Brackly News on Monday.

The sources said that a special jail has been prepared for Khan in Rawalpindi’s Qasim Market area, with all arrangements and legal formalities finalised. His wife, Bushra Bibi, is also likely to be shifted to the same facility.

The responsibility of the jail has been assigned to Deputy Superintendent of Police (DSP) Prison, while around 40 staff members from Attock, Chakwal, and Jhelum jails have been transferred to Rawalpindi for this purpose.

The sources added that the 40-member prison staff has been stationed at the special jail since July 31.

DIG Prisons Rawalpindi Region Rana Rauf has issued the notification for the staff transfer.

A complete security and monitoring mechanism has also been put in place, with the 40-member staff deployed at the special jail around the clock, the sources added.
